The well-known Twitch streamer Michael “shroud” Grzesiek is completely immersed in the new MMORPG Lost Ark. Despite his initial reluctance, he has now invested over 100 hours into the game – and according to his own statements, over 1,800 euros.

Who is the streamer?

  • shroud is one of the biggest streamers on Twitch and was even number 1 for a while. Recently, he often played New World, a direct competitor to Lost Ark.
  • In early February, the streamer explained why he would not play Lost Ark and later even referred to it as the “most boring game ever.”
  • However, shortly thereafter he tried it and now can’t stop playing. He has apparently spent significantly more on the supposedly free game than expected.

How much has he spent? In one of his recent streams, shroud went through the expenses of his Steam account. Over the years, several payments had accumulated, but after the release of Lost Ark, they increased sharply.

At one point, he shows several transactions over 100 dollars and says: “Then Lost Ark happened.” He further explains: “That must be at least 2,000 dollars for Lost Ark. It has to be that much.”

He even received a timeout and can now buy nothing anymore. Just before, he already said that he had excluded himself from the game through his purchases. He has gone through the content so quickly that he hardly gets to the right activities. When asked why he is still playing the story, shroud replies: he must, because he simply has too many second characters (‘Alts’ or ‘Twinks’).

Pay2Win topic dominates discussion around Lost Ark

In Lost Ark, you can buy bonuses with premium currency such as the Crystalline Aura, which, among other things, makes travel cheaper and reduces the cooldown of certain spells. We explain to you on MeinMMO, what exactly the Lost Ark shop contains.

Since there are also items for purchase that allow you to resurrect yourself, Lost Ark often faces accusations of Pay2Win. While shroud and streamer colleague Asmongold defend the game, the discussion keeps coming up.

Apparently, players who pay are mainly arguing with those who play completely Free2Play. There is even a discussion about whether those who pay should be prioritized in the unpopular queues.

The topic polarizes and apparently there are pros and cons in both cases, as the considerable expenses of shroud show. Those who pay apparently do not always have an advantage in the long run.
